Why Timber Rattlesnakes Persist in New York Despite Human Pressure

Timber rattlesnakes once ranged far more widely across the northeastern United States. In New York, habitat loss, persecution, and development dramatically reduced their numbers over the last century. What remains today are small, stable populations clinging to very specific environments.
These snakes require rocky terrain with south-facing slopes, deep crevices, and nearby forest cover. Such areas provide warmth, shelter, and access to prey. Much of this habitat exists in parts of the Hudson Valley, Catskills, and select Appalachian foothills.
Because suitable habitat is fragmented, timber rattlesnakes are not spread evenly. They exist in pockets. This makes encounters rare but concentrated. When people enter these pockets without realizing it, risk increases sharply.

Timber Rattlesnake Camouflage Is Nearly Perfect
Timber rattlesnakes are exceptionally difficult to see.
Their coloration mirrors fallen leaves, bark, soil, and stone. In dappled forest light, their bodies dissolve into the background. Even experienced herpetologists can walk past them without noticing.
Unlike many animals that flee when disturbed, timber rattlesnakes often remain motionless. This stillness is not aggression. It is survival. Movement would reveal their location to predators.
For humans, this means the snake is often noticed only when it is already within striking distance.
Why the Rattle Is Often Misunderstood
The rattle is one of the most misunderstood warning signals in nature.
People expect it to function like an alarm. Step too close, and the snake rattles. In reality, rattling is a calculated decision. If a snake believes it is already well hidden, it may remain silent.
In windy forests, near running water, or in areas with foot traffic, a rattle may not be effective. In those situations, a snake may choose stillness over sound.
The absence of a rattle does not indicate safety. It often indicates confidence in camouflage.
Venom That Is Rarely Used but Always Serious
Timber rattlesnakes possess potent hemotoxic venom.
This venom disrupts blood clotting, damages tissue, and causes intense pain and swelling. While fatal bites are extremely rare today, serious complications are still possible, especially without prompt treatment.
Because timber rattlesnakes are not aggressive, they conserve venom. Many defensive strikes are dry bites with little or no venom. However, there is no way to predict whether venom will be injected.
In remote New York terrain, distance from medical care becomes one of the most significant risk factors.
Why Most Bites Happen the Same Way
Nearly all timber rattlesnake bites follow a similar pattern.
A person steps over or onto a snake without seeing it. A hand is placed into a rock crevice. Someone attempts to move or photograph a snake at close range. In each case, the snake is surprised and feels trapped.
Timber rattlesnakes do not chase, stalk, or attack humans. Bites are defensive reactions to sudden proximity.
Understanding this pattern is key to prevention.
Seasonal Activity Creates Predictable Risk Windows
Timber rattlesnake activity in New York is strongly seasonal.
In spring, snakes emerge from communal dens and bask on rocky slopes to regulate body temperature. These basking sites are often on open ledges that also attract hikers.
Summer brings more movement as snakes hunt rodents and seek shelter from heat. Fall is a critical feeding period before winter dormancy.
Warm autumn days are particularly dangerous because people assume snake season has ended. In reality, snakes may still be active.
The Importance of Dens and Why They Increase Local Risk
Timber rattlesnakes are highly loyal to their dens.
They return to the same overwintering sites year after year, sometimes for decades. These dens are often located in rocky hillsides or cliff systems.
Areas near known dens may host multiple snakes during spring and fall. This does not mean snakes are everywhere, but it does mean risk is concentrated.
Unfortunately, many dens are located near scenic overlooks and popular trails.
Why Timber Rattlesnakes Rarely Relocate
One of the most overlooked dangers comes from misunderstanding relocation.
Timber rattlesnakes depend on precise environmental cues. Relocating them away from their home range often results in death due to stress, starvation, or inability to find suitable shelter.
For this reason, relocation is rarely recommended. Education and avoidance are far more effective.
Killing snakes also creates ecological imbalance without reducing long-term risk.
Dogs and Timber Rattlesnakes: A High-Risk Combination
Dogs are involved in a disproportionate number of rattlesnake encounters.
Curiosity, speed, and lack of caution cause dogs to approach snakes closely. Facial bites are common and can be life-threatening without immediate veterinary care.
In New York’s rugged terrain, reaching a veterinarian quickly may be difficult. Keeping dogs leashed in rattlesnake habitat dramatically reduces risk.
Legal Protection and Public Misunderstanding
Timber rattlesnakes are protected under New York law.
This protection often surprises residents who view venomous snakes solely as threats. The reality is that populations are fragile and slow to reproduce.
Protection does not mean ignoring danger. It means recognizing that coexistence, not eradication, is the safest long-term approach.
The Ecological Role That Rarely Gets Mentioned
Timber rattlesnakes play a vital role in forest ecosystems.
They help control rodent populations, reducing the spread of tick-borne diseases and agricultural damage. Their presence indicates healthy, functioning habitats.
Removing them would create cascading effects far beyond snake-human interactions.
Danger and ecological value are not opposites.

How to Reduce Risk Without Avoiding Nature
Avoiding timber rattlesnake habitat entirely is unnecessary.
Simple behaviors reduce risk dramatically. Watching where you step. Avoiding placing hands where you cannot see. Wearing sturdy footwear. Keeping dogs leashed.
Most encounters end peacefully when space is given.
Respect is safer than fear.
